2. How was the drive in?
What You Need to Know
It's against the law for an interviewer to ask an interviewee if they have a car, so this question uses a legal loophole to reveal the same information. A person who doesn't have a car might be prone to all sorts of attendance issues, such as blaming their poor time management skills on missing a bus or experiencing a flat tire on their bike. But there is no legal requirement for you to inform them if you have a car or not. If you don't have a car, you can smile and tell them it was fine and comment on the scenery along the way. If you do have a car, volunteer it and share as much as you'd like in this regard. If you got your vehicle through a loan from the Navy Federal Credit Union, mention that.
